Had a look at the results between the Big3, and Proteas over the last few years -because this has influenced how the proposed FTP has been put together. I haven't included the india/SA series currently on, yet. I should include Pakistan as they have had decent success during this period, BUT don't actually play at home, are so temperamental, and have got really crap again, really quick.

 

What is interesting to see is that

a)in the Aus/SA series, we both tend to win away!

b)India don't lose at home, or win on the road. not even close.

b) very few series go down to the final game, so include a dead rubber.

 

What we already knew but is scary to see down is the amount of test cricket spread around. Due to all these 5 match back to back Ashes games, England play almost double the amount of games within this group than SA have.

 

FYI, whilst we're mocking useless useless England, they have won 4/7 series, as have Aus. India are 3/5 and SA are 1/5.

 

Going to keep the spreadsheet and update at the end of the year as the teams are playing each other in 2018.
